  • Title
    Thomas Gibbs, Old Brompton, to Mr John Tur[n]ton, Mr Gibbs, Ampthill
  • Date free text
    25 Dec 1820
  • Production date
    From: 1820 To: 1820
  • Scope and Content
    My intention is to be down soon to arrange planting, as we are now within a month of Spring. Let me know every week what jobs are finished and what jobs you are going on with next. Filberts in kitchen garden. Let me know length of paling from Cays Gate to Yard Gate, to Holly Hedge, to Top Corner, to bottom by hedge Soho Lane. Border from Yard Gate to Holly Hedge - how to be prepared. Border inside kitchen garden, morella cherries, plums and greengates. Piece where mangel wurzel grew on America Ground east of Long Walk. Poplars in home nursery for orders, or for planting on Pinfold Hill or Warren. Italian Poplars. Dwarf apple trees, red beet. Jobs for frosty weather. When snow comes it must be thrown off the top of the house or it will soak in. The beech on Pinfold Hill. Your failure about order of poplars for Mr Dawson of Bedford … great neglect on your part. Scotch firs on sandy part of Pinfold. You mention that cows got into Pinfold Hill nursery. I have a right to know particulars
